Abstract

Object detection is very interesting in most industrial applications and robots, also the color detection of these objects is important. The real challenge is how to develop the algorithms used in image processing to recognize objects and their colors. This work presents a new algorithm of digital image processing (DIP) for the recognition of the dimensional shape of the objects such as circles, squares, rectangles, and triangles. MATLAB Graphical User Interface (GUI) program was used to detect the color and geometry of the objects. The bounding box method was used to recognize the geometry shape of the objects. This work presents the test of three colors of objects (red, green, and blue) and detects the object color using the image processing algorithm. The results indicated the accuracy and effectiveness of the image processing algorithm used to determine the color and geometry shape of the objects, where it was found that the effectiveness of the proposed image processing algorithm is 98.33%.
